Indiana Senator Mike Braun Files for Governor

By: Corbin Lingenfelter, News Director

Statewide- According to sources, Indiana Republican Senator Mike Braun will have his name on the state ballot.

Braun filed for the Governor’s seat early Wednesday morning according to WTHR. He had hinted at a potential run throughout the year, including his visit to Coffee and Conversations in Jasper.

Current Governor Eric Holcomb is ineligible to run again in 2024 due to term limits.
